The memory cards with 4 meg and higher are the interest!

How do you save when the 200 blocks of the original VMU are used up quickly? One memory card with 4 meg is cheaper than 4 original VMU and I don't have to change too often.

The memory card with 8 Meg cost me just $ 18!

Re: Discovered a collection of third-party accessories

Posted: Fri Jun 26, 2020 4:39 am
by CD AGES
Easy, VMU tool to open an additional 42 blocks. As a matter of fact, I even use VMU tool on my official 4X memory cards to add 42 blocks on all 4 memory banks.

Maybe I'm just outta the loop since I can't even recall the last time I paid for any kind of DC memory card. I've just accumulated so many by now, but they were hardly expensive and fairly abundant and easy to find.
